The Mountain Pine Beetle has destroyed the Lodge Pole forests of our Rocky Mountains from Canada to New Mexico, turning millions of green trees to a rusty hue. While many identify these blue streak stained trees as dead pines to be harvested and chipped for the landfill, others see these pines as a quality […]

Many homes in the Boulder area lack the square footage to have a home office/work space in a single family home. Pyatt Studio created a solution with their prefabricated Boulder Prototype. This functional design adds great value with two offices, a bathroom and a carport:
